WebApr 6, 2024 · A optical time-domain reflectometer (OTDR) is an optoelectronic instrument used to characterize an optical fiber. An OTDR is the optical equivalent of an electronic time domain reflectometer. WebOptical time-domain reflectometers are widely used for inspecting fiber-optic data links. They allow one to measure distributed and localized propagation losses and reflections, for example arising from faulty fiber connections or splices. ... B. L.
